“It is in giving that we receive,” writes Tariq Farid, founder of Edible Arrangements International Inc.  

His world-renowned arrangements sell like hotcakes. Moreover, his business flourishes thanks to his philosophy of using his business to improve the world around him. 

In the midst of the pandemic, Edible Arrangements has been busier than ever, delivering boxes of whole fruit and allowing loved ones who are distancing to send each other gifts through the company’s own delivery service.  

Tariq Farid: From flower arrangements to food arrangements

Farid immigrated from Pakistan to the United States at the age of 11. A few years later, at 17, his family opened a flower shop in Connecticut.  

Farid helped the business expand and developed a Point of Sale system he built his first business on, NetsolaceInspired in part by his family’s flower business, in 1999 Farid and his brothers founded Edible Arrangements.  

Edible Arrangements combines flowers with fruit baskets for a creative, delicious treat. To date, they have more than 1,200 stores all over the world, including the US, Canada, Puerto Rico, Kuwait, Qatar, Hong Kong, India and Jordan. 

When he founded Edible Arrangements, Farid did not just want to create a profitable business. He also wanted to create a heartfelt one.

“I think gifting is a very important component in America,” Farid tells Forbes. “Even when we’re in a crisis such as a death in the family, there is a celebration component of it, because we know we have to move on and we want to be there. I saw that, and food is just such an amazing gift.”  

A power family behind a power company

Farid’s daughter, Somia Farid Silber, is the company’s Vice President of eCommerce. She is also one of What Franchise’s 100 Influential Women in Franchising 2020 to Watch.  

In addition, she works as the Vice President and General Manager of Netsolace, the IT service company. Somia credits her “hands-on experience” she had as a child in different aspects of the business as the key factor in her success. She notes that it has given her the confidence and versatility to take on so many roles in the company, while still only in her 20s.  

Farid’s wife Asma Farid also has her own career as a successful businesswoman. She is currently the Vice President and Managing Partner of Farid’s & Co. LLC. In fact, the Farid family owns numerous companies collectively: Farid’s Realty, BroadPeak Technologies, Naranga, Berry Direct, and Edible, just to name a few.  

Tariq Farid uses his success to give back

Farid leads his business with his mother’s motto in mind: “Take care of your customers, and they will take care of you.”  

In 2013, Farid established the Tariq and Asma Farid Foundation, which contributes almost $1 million dollars annually to causes including refugee programs, homeless shelters and food pantries. He also founded the Edible Cares Fund, which provides financial help to his company’s employees.  

In 2009, the International Franchise Association first named Farid Entrepreneur of Year. Since 2016, he has been part of the organization’s board of directors. He was also inducted into the Connecticut Immigrant Heritage Hall of Fame in 2015, and named one of Outstanding 50 Asian Americans in Business in 2016.  

After a recent move to Atlanta, Farid also found his way to the list of Atlanta’s 2020 Most Admired CEOs.
